British Cruisers: Part 2
A new line of British heavy cruisers has become available for all players to research.
Unique Features of the Ship Branch
- Their powerful artillery can cause significant damage per salvo, but the guns have a relatively short firing range and arcing shell trajectory.
- In contrast to light British cruisers, these ships have high-explosive shells in their arsenal that can cause heavy damage and have good chances of setting targets on fire.
- Their ability to fire torpedoes one-by-one opens additional tactical options.
- Strong armor protection for the central parts of the decks of ships of Tier VI and above, increases their survivability compared to other cruisers, with
X Goliath‘s deck armor reaching a thickness of 40 mm.
- Efficient Repair Party consumable.
Decent survivability, thanks to their durable armor and effective Repair Party. Their powerful guns with relatively short firing ranges predispose British heavy cruisers to medium-range artillery encounters.

The Fifteenth Season of Ranked Battles
- Dates: from February 26 till March 24
- Format: Tier X ships in a 7 vs. 7 format
- Battle mode: Arms Race
Arms Race is a game mode in which special buff areas appear on the map. If you manage to enter an area and capture it before the enemy does, your entire team will receive a bonus to their combat characteristics that will last until the end of the battle. When you capture another area with the same buff, its efficiency increases further.
At a certain point in time after the start of a battle, a Key Area will appear in the center of the map. Its diameter will shrink over time, and the team that captures it will be able to quickly gain a point advantage and ultimately win.
We’ve reworked the bonuses given by buffs. They now also apply to carrier squadrons and provide:
- Increased ship speed and a faster rudder-shift time; reduced aircraft engine boost cooldown time.
- Continuous restoration of HP as a percentage of the maximum HP pool for ships and aircraft.
- Faster reload time of the main battery and torpedo armament; faster aircraft restoration time on a carrier’s deck.
- Faster reload time of ship and squadron consumables.

Display of AA defense characteristics
The display of AA defense characteristics in the Port has been updated:
- AA defense parameters that are displayed in the Port have been changed: Now the players can view the following parameters:
- Average continuous damage
- Damage per second within a shell’s explosion radius
- Maximum priority sector reinforcement
- AA gun maximum firing range
- A pop-up tooltip with detailed parameters has been added for each position in the AA defense characteristics.
- The information you can view during battle on the tooltip called by pressing the H key has been changed.
Please note: average damage is calculated by summing up the damage dealt by all AA defense zones. The damage dealt by each AA defense zone, taking into account its accuracy, is multiplied by the “weight” coefficient of the particular AA defense zone in relation to the ship’s overall air defense capabilities. This coefficient is equal to the ratio between the firing range of a particular AA defense zone and the maximum firing range of the ship’s AA defenses. With this in mind, to calculate the average continuous damage we use the total damage dealt by the long-range AA defenses (as this range extends over the entire AA firing range of the ship), and part of the damage dealt by the medium- and short-range AA defenses—depending on their firing range.
Game Balance Changes
In Update 0.9.1, we’ve changed the characteristics of several ships, having analyzed their combat performance and taken player feedback into account. Such changes were required in order to carefully adjust the balance of selected warships. We’ll continue to introduce changes in the updates that will follow, if deemed necessary.
Tier X Japanese aircraft carrier Hakuryu
- Fixed a bug that caused an inconsistency between the accuracy of her standard attack aircraft and that of her researchable attack aircraft. The accuracy of her standard attack aircraft has now been reduced to the level of her researchable type.
- The damage dealt by rockets from attack aircraft has been reduced from 3,450 to 3,350.
British Tier IX cruiser Neptune
- Her main battery reload time has been reduced from 5 to 4.8 seconds.
American Tier X destroyer Gearing
- Standard torpedo reload time has been reduced from 106 to 103 seconds.
- The reload time of her researchable torpedoes has been reduced from 122 to 118 seconds.
Soviet Tier VII battleship Sinop
- The sigma parameter for her main battery guns has been reduced from 1.6 to 1.55.
Soviet Tier X battleship Kremlin
- The sigma parameter for her main battery guns has been reduced from 1.9 to 1.85.
Tier X destroyer Yueyang
- Torpedo speed has been increased from 68 to 69 knots.
- Torpedo reload time has been reduced from 146 to 142 seconds.
Tier IX destroyer Chung Mu
- Standard torpedo speed has been increased from 55 to 56 knots.
- Standard torpedo reload time has been reduced from 122 to 119 seconds.
- Researchable torpedo speed has been increased from 66 to 67 knots.
- The reload time of her researchable torpedoes has been reduced from 122 to 119 seconds.
Tier VIII destroyer Hsienyang
- Researchable torpedo speed has been increased from 55 to 56 knots.
- The reload time of her researchable torpedoes has been reduced from 122 to 119 seconds.
Tier VIII cruiser Irian
- Torpedo speed has been increased from 68 to 69 knots.
- Torpedo reload time has been reduced from 136 to 133 seconds.
Tier VIII cruiser Wukong
- Torpedo speed has been increased from 63 to 64 knots.
- Torpedo reload time has been reduced from 110 to 107 seconds.
Tier VIII destroyer Siliwangi
- Torpedo speed has been increased from 61 to 62 knots.
- Torpedo reload time has been reduced from 131 to 128 seconds.
British Tier VI cruiser Devonshire
- Continuous damage of long-range AA defenses has been reduced from 95 to 53 HP per second
- Continuous damage of medium-range AA defenses has been increased from 151 to 161 HP per second
- Continuous damage of short-range AA defenses has been increased from 158 to 165 HP per second
- Number of AA shell explosions has been reduced from four to two
- Damage within the area of AA shell explosions has been reduced from 1,400 to 1,120
Aircraft
- The viewing range (being the parameter that shows the distance at which an aircraft can spot the enemy) of aircraft carriers’ squadrons, as well as that of fighters and spotting aircraft, has been reduced from 20 to 19 km.
